1. La Villa Mahana
Cuisine: French-Polynesian Fine Dining
Why Go: Arguably the most exclusive and romantic restaurant on the island, La Villa Mahana offers a five-star dining experience in an intimate Mediterranean-style villa. Chef Damien Rinaldi-Dovio crafts elegant, seasonal dishes using local ingredients and French techniques.
Top Picks: Lobster risotto, Tahitian vanilla mahi-mahi, Foie gras
Reservations: Essential (book weeks in advance)
Location: Near Matira Point
2. Bloody Mary’s
Cuisine: Seafood, Grill, Casual
Why Go: A legendary spot in Bora Bora since 1979, known for its sandy floor, relaxed vibe, and celebrity guest list. Diners choose their seafood from a fresh display before it's grilled to perfection.
Top Picks: Grilled ahi tuna, coconut crab, mahi-mahi steaks
Fun Fact: Has hosted names like Marlon Brando, Jimmy Buffett, and even royalty
Location: Povai Bay

5. Snack Matira
Cuisine: Polynesian, Casual Local Eats
Why Go: A favorite for authentic island food at affordable prices. Located near Matira Beach, it’s ideal for lunch after swimming or snorkeling.
Top Picks: Poisson cru (Tahitian raw fish salad), grilled swordfish, banana fritters
Location: Matira Beach
6. Fare Manuia ("Lucky House")
Cuisine: Pizza, Grill, International
Why Go: A casual and cozy eatery with a wood-fired pizza oven, tropical gardens, and even a small pool for guests. Great for families and relaxed nights.
Top Picks: Tuna pizza, cheeseburgers, tropical cocktails
Location: Near Matira
7. Bora Bora Yacht Club Restaurant
Cuisine: Seafood, French, Lounge
Why Go: A hidden gem known for its laid-back vibe and lagoon views. Watch boats drift by while sipping a cocktail or enjoying a sunset dinner.
Top Picks: Tuna carpaccio, grilled mahi-mahi, passionfruit cheesecake
Location: Just north of Vaitape
Foodie in Bora Bora:
-
Poisson Cru au Lait de Coco (Tahitian raw tuna with coconut milk) is a must-try local specialty.
-
Most high-end restaurants require advance reservations.
-
Many hotel restaurants offer romantic beach dining options.
-
Don’t miss trying Tahitian vanilla, often used in sauces and desserts.
